Disney recently announced that three tours were returning to EPCOT — Behind the Seeds Tour, EPCOT Seas Adventure — DiveQuest, and EPCOT Seas Adventure — Dolphins in Depth. All of these tours will return on October 2nd, but you can book your reservations NOW on the Disney World website.

The fan-favorite Behind the Seeds Tour is located in The Land Pavilion where you can get an up-close look at the plants, fish, insects, and more in the Living With the Land attraction. If you want to book this tour, it will cost you $35 per person.

Are you Scuba-certified? Well, this next tour is for you! EPCOT Seas Adventure — DiveQuest lets you explore The Seas Pavilion and all of the marine life it holds. This is a pricier tour at $219 per person.
And last but not least, EPCOT Seas Adventure — Dolphins in Depth is returning to EPCOT! On the tour, you’ll get to meet bottlenose dolphins and talk to experts at The Seas who care for the dolphins daily. This is a 2-hour tour with very limited availability, so be sure to book those reservations quickly! Each person costs $199.
